Ensuring Clear and Comprehensive Food Labeling for Public Health
Food labeling functions a vital role in safeguarding public health. It empowers consumers to make informed dietary choices by providing necessary information about the ingredients, nutritional content, and potential allergens present in food products. Transparent and comprehensive labeling enables individuals to track their diet effectively, encouraging healthier eating habits. To guarantee public health, regulatory organizations must enforce stringent guidelines for food labeling that are easily understandable. These guidelines should address a wide range of information, such as calorie content, macronutrient breakdown, vitamin and mineral levels, allergen warnings, and any health claims made by manufacturers.
Periodically updating labeling requirements is crucial to keep pace with evolving scientific knowledge, consumer needs, and industry practices. This guarantees that food labels remain an accurate and reliable guide for consumers seeking to make informed decisions about their food choices.
